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
$21.42
+0.6%
$20.96
$18.80
$21.85
$1.67B0.44498,482 shs232,606 shs
CST Brands, Inc. stock logo
CST
CST Brands
$48.53
$0.00
$40.85
$48.56
N/AN/A488,300 shsN/A
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
$3.84
-4.5%
$3.68
$2.15
$6.16
$570.79M1.64810,960 shs424,089 shs
EnerCare Inc. stock logo
ECI
EnerCare
C$0.00
C$16.45
C$29.06
C$3.11BN/A411,362 shs373,004 shs
7 Stocks That Could Be Bigger Than Tesla, Nvidia, and Google Cover

Looking for the next FAANG stock before everyone has heard about it? Enter your email address to see which stocks MarketBeat analysts think might become the next trillion dollar tech company.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
0.00%+1.04%-1.65%+3.33%+6.83%
CST Brands, Inc. stock logo
CST
CST Brands
0.00%0.00%0.00%0.00%0.00%
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
0.00%-2.04%+1.05%+51.78%-34.80%
EnerCare Inc. stock logo
ECI
EnerCare
0.00%0.00%0.00%0.00%0.00%
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
N/AN/AN/AN/AN/AN/AN/AN/A
CST Brands, Inc. stock logo
CST
CST Brands
N/AN/AN/AN/AN/AN/AN/AN/A
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
2.4277 of 5 stars
3.03.00.00.02.12.50.6
EnerCare Inc. stock logo
ECI
EnerCare
N/AN/AN/AN/AN/AN/AN/AN/A
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
0.00
N/AN/AN/A
CST Brands, Inc. stock logo
CST
CST Brands
0.00
N/AN/AN/A
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
1.90
Reduce$5.1032.81% Upside
EnerCare Inc. stock logo
ECI
EnerCare
0.00
N/AN/AN/A

Current Analyst Ratings Breakdown

Latest BCI, CST, ECI, and DH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
5/12/2025
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
The Goldman Sachs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Boost Price TargetNeutral ➝ Neutral$3.00 ➝ $3.40
5/9/2025
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
BTIG Research
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eBuy ➝ Neutral
(Data available from 7/20/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
N/AN/AN/AN/AN/AN/A
CST Brands, Inc. stock logo
CST
CST Brands
N/AN/AN/AN/AN/AN/A
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
$247.91M2.30$5.26 per share0.73$4.09 per share0.94
EnerCare Inc. stock logo
ECI
EnerCare
C$1.31B0.00N/A86.02C$5.58 per share0.00
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
N/AN/A0.00N/AN/AN/AN/AN/A
CST Brands, Inc. stock logo
CST
CST Brands
N/A$3.3514.49N/AN/AN/AN/AN/A
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
-$413.12M-$4.39N/A27.436.46-206.05%3.69%2.15%8/4/2025 (Estimated)
EnerCare Inc. stock logo
ECI
EnerCare
N/AC$0.6544.88N/AN/AN/AN/AN/AN/A

Latest BCI, CST, ECI, and DH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
8/4/2025Q2 2025
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
$0.05N/AN/AN/A$59.22 millionN/A
5/8/2025Q1 2025
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
$0.02$0.05+$0.03-$0.95$56.20 million$59.19 million
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
$0.653.03%N/AN/AN/A
CST Brands, Inc. stock logo
CST
CST Brands
$0.060.12%N/A1.79%N/A
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
N/AN/AN/AN/AN/A
EnerCare Inc. stock logo
ECI
EnerCare
C$0.973.44%N/A150.59%N/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
N/AN/AN/A
CST Brands, Inc. stock logo
CST
CST Brands
N/AN/AN/A
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
0.37
1.75
1.75
EnerCare Inc. stock logo
ECI
EnerCare
184.65
1.01
0.81
CompanyEmployeesShares OutstandingFree FloatOptionable
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o
BCI
abrdn Bloomberg All Commodity Strategy K-1 Free ETF
N/A78.15 millionN/ANot Optionable
CST Brands, Inc. stock logo
CST
CST Brands
N/AN/AN/ANot Optionable
Definitive Healthcare Corp. stock logo
DH
Definitive Healthcare
970148.64 million124.44 millionNot Optionable
EnerCare Inc. stock logo
ECI
EnerCare
N/A107.22 millionN/ANot Optionable

Recent News About These Companies

USOICC=ECI
ILFXR=ECI
RUCBIR=ECI
USDGN=ECI
We will not abide by ECI notice: Uddhav Thackeray
INEXP=ECI
IDCBIL=ECI
IDCBID=ECI
ECI uses ‘Turning 18’ campaign for first time voters
ILINR=ECI
GBHICY=ECI
USUNR=ECI
BRS was fourth-largest recipient of electoral bonds, says ECI data
HURETY=ECI
KRIMP=ECI
THCPI=ECI
INPMI=ECI

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
abrdn Bloomberg All Commodity Strategy K-1 Free ETF stock logo

abrdn Bloomberg All Commodity Strategy K-1 Free ETF NYSEARCA:BCI

$21.42 +0.12 (+0.56%)
Closing price 07/18/2025 04:10 PM Eastern
Extended Trading
$21.42 -0.01 (-0.02%)
As of 07/18/2025 05:32 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

The abrdn Bloomberg All Commodity Strategy K-1 Free ETF (BCI) is an exchange-traded fund that is based on the Bloomberg Commodity Total Return index. The fund seeks to outperform a broad-market commodity index through the active management of the fund`s collateral. The index includes 26 commodity futures with maturities of 1-3 months. BCI was launched on Mar 30, 2017 and is managed by Abrdn.

CST Brands stock logo

CST Brands NYSE:CST

CST Brands LLC, formerly CST Brands, Inc., is a holding company. The Company is an independent retail of motor fuel and convenience merchandise in the United States and eastern Canada. Its segments include U.S. Retail, Canadian Retail and CrossAmerica. As of December 31, 2016, its U.S. Retail segment had 1,167 Company-operated retail sites located in Arkansas, Arizona, Colorado, Florida, Georgia, Louisiana, New Mexico, New York, Oklahoma and Texas. As of December 31, 2016, its Canadian Retail segment had 884 retail sites located in New Brunswick, Newfoundland and Labrador, Nova Scotia, Ontario, Prince Edward Island and Quebec. As of December 31, 2016, its CrossAmerica segment had 1,187 distribution sites located in 29 states, which consisted of 403 independent dealer sites, 153 sites operated by Dunne Manning Stores LLC, 420 sites operated by lessee dealers, 95 commission sites, 73 CrossAmerica Partners LP Company-operated retail sites and 43 CST Company-operated retail sites.

Definitive Healthcare stock logo

Definitive Healthcare NASDAQ:DH

$3.84 -0.18 (-4.48%)
Closing price 07/18/2025 04:00 PM Eastern
Extended Trading
$3.84 0.00 (-0.13%)
As of 07/18/2025 04:04 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Definitive Healthcare Corp., together with its subsidiaries, provides software as a service (SaaS) healthcare commercial intelligence platform in the United States and internationally. Its SaaS platform provides information on healthcare providers and their activities to help its customers from product development to go-to-market planning, and sales and marketing execution. The company's platform consists of various functional areas, such as sales, marketing, clinical research and product development, strategy, talent acquisition, and physician network management. It serves biopharmaceutical and medical device companies, healthcare information technology companies, and healthcare providers; and other diversified companies comprising staffing and commercial real estate firms, financial institutions, and other organizations in the healthcare ecosystem. Definitive Healthcare Corp. was founded in 2011 and is headquartered in Framingham, Massachusetts.

EnerCare stock logo

EnerCare TSE:ECI

Enercare Inc., through its subsidiaries, provides home and commercial services, and energy solutions in Canada and the United States. It operates through Enercare Home Services, Sub-metering, and Service Experts segments. The Enercare Home Services offers water heaters, furnaces, air conditioners, and other HVAC rental products, protection plans, and related services. This segment also provides duct cleaning, plumbing and electrical work, and other non-contracted chargeable services. The Service Experts segment is also involved in the sale, installation, maintenance, repair, and rental of HVAC systems and water heater products. The Sub-metering segment provides equipment and services to allow sub-metering and remote measurement of electricity and water consumption in individual units in condominiums, apartment buildings, and commercial properties. Enercare Inc. was founded in 2002 and is headquartered in Markham, Canada.